Globe Telecom Inc. won three awards at the recent ASEAN Corporate Governance Scorecard (ACGS). The ACGS is a joint initiative of the ASEAN Capital Markets Forum (ACMF) and the Asian Development Bank (ADB) to promote integration within the region and the ASEAN as an investment asset class.
